·指令集升级为AVX2 编码解码效率更高
指令集方面Haswell新增不少,尤其是AVX2最具看点,AVX2 指令集增强了对256bit整数SIMD的支持,新增60条256bit浮点SIMD指令,在AVX的基础上进一步完善。另外在浮点运算上,新增的FMA 单元支持8个单精度或4个双精度浮点数,每周期单/双精度FLOPs都要比AVX高一倍。这些改善都显著提升了处理器的浮点和整数运算性能。
AVX2是由AVX指令集扩展增强而来的,为绝大多数128位SIMD整数指令带来了256位数值处理能力,同时继续遵循AVX的编程模式。除此之外,AVX2还提供了一系列增强的功能性,包括数据元素的广播(broadcast)、逆变(permute)操作,每个数据元素可变位移计数的矢量位移指令,从内存中拾取非相邻数据元素的指令等等。

第四代酷睿智能处理器指令集升级
具体的扩展包括以下几个方面:支持的整点SIMD数据宽度从128位扩展到256位。Sandy Bridge虽然已经将支持的SIMD数据宽度增加到了256位,但仅仅增加了对256位的浮点SIMD支持,整点SIMD数据的宽度还停留在128位上。
增强广播、置换指令支持的数据元素类型、移位操作对各个数据元素可变移位数的支持、跨距访存支持。根据资料显示,每核心每时钟周期的单精度、双精度浮点均翻一番,可执行两个FMA操作,还有其他一些新的指令。一级、二级缓存的管理方式和容量都没变,但得益于AVX2,带宽均翻了一番,对于AVX2代码和老代码都有效。
其中最为重要的是对256位的整数SIMD的支持,并新增60条256位浮点SIMD指令,完善从AVX开始的256位扩展,理论上可再次提升整数和浮点运算速度。仅仅通过这一项指令集的提升,处理器峰值浮点运算单元的运算能力就可以翻倍。

GPU支持的API
★编码解码:
除了显示功能进行了升级外,Haswell的GPU也可以对不同封装格式的视频/图片进行硬件加速。比如可以解码JPEG、Motion JPEG、MVC(Multi-view Video Coding)以及SVC(Scalable Video Codec)等流媒体。
此外CPU也可以解码MPEG2、SVC,而且在AVC方面也有所加强。除了编码外,更多的显示功能也被加入到了Haswell的GPU中,比如通过色域转换功能可以使显示出的色彩尽可能与文件原色彩一致;而Frame Rate Conversion(帧率转换)类似于一种插帧功能,可以在相邻两帧中插入新帧,让视频播放的更流畅。此外还有一些其他新功能,比如视频防抖、支持高帧JEPG等。
★GPU支持的API:
Haswell将配备三种GPU,包括GT1、GT2和GT3,它们的3D引擎会有一些改进,比如支持更宽的数据路径,具备更好的采样、几何单元。此外,它们将支持最新的DirectX 11.1、OpenGL 3.2、OpenCL 1.2等API。据英特尔官方介绍,GT1的性能将比HD2500高15~25%,GT2的性能将比HD4000高15~25%,GT3的性能将比HD4000高50~100%。

Haswell平台的笔记本可以流畅播放4K
另外,拥有Haswell平台的笔记本可以流畅播放4K(指分辨率为4096×2160的数字电影,即横向有4000个像素点,是目前分辨率最高的数字电影)级别超高清影片,而功耗仅为15W。这似乎预示着,随着Haswell平台的正式发售,在未来几个月中超极本完全有能力流畅播放超高清4K视频。